Fantasy Art So Beautiful It Should Be Painted On A Crumbling Old Church


Michael C. Hayes is a fantasy illustrator whose work may be familiar to fans of Magic: The Gathering. He’s also worked with Sony Online Entertainment on the Legends of Norrath franchise.

Hayes’ work is, well, beautiful. Unlike most other artists we feature here on Fine Art, who specialise in dark environment pieces, basic character art and/or things that kill things, his pieces have a classical feel to them that, yeah, makes some of them look as much like a painting from the 18th century as something designed for a fantasy game.
